I think there's only one thing they can do: try NOT to top "The World Eater".

Seriously, not every game needs to be "epic" to truly be an epic storyline. It gets old after a while. I would love to have an adversary in TES VI who isn't a god or some avatar of a god, but just a normal man. Someone pulling the strings quietly in the background as things collapse all around the province. Poisoning water supplies, causing widespread disease and death. Instigating civil war. Assassinations of main characters. Betrayals. Eradication of entire cities based on player choices, and all the consequences that go with it. A final boss battle that isn't fighting some invincible to everyone but yourself character. I find these type of plotlines to be more intricate and "smart", and honestly, much more interesting then constantly battling the wills of gods.

A storyline that focuses on the story, and not on a couple of moments. A novel idea!

Wanted to write something like that. Seriously, what does "top" even mean?

The gravity of a crisis/threat does not equal the impact or quality of the story. Is Transformers 3's story more engaging and interesting than the one of The King's Speech just because it features giant robots that battle on earth? (Just examples, I guess the point comes across even if you have a different opinion about those movies.)

A TES VI will not need an uberthreat that's ten times worse than the world eater being hungry. Maybe a famine or a desease in an area of Tamriel and you go and find help and support from another province. But there, they have another problem of their own that needs to be solved first, later you find out what caused the crisis ... and so on.

Though that idea has the problem of direness, it would not realistically allow you to take your time with it.
